The relaxation of hemp production regulations by the Dutch Government in the mid-1990s enabled HempFlax to become the world’s second-largest cultivator of the plant. The firm has traditionally specialised in construction materials, the automotive industry, animal care and horticulture, and recently moved into nutraceuticals, as CEO Mark Reinders explains.
